诊断协议那些事儿

诊断协议那些事儿专栏系列文章,本文将介绍安全访问状态图——作为UDS27服务的规范性附件。

可参考前两篇文章:
27服务-SecurityAccess
UDS - 深论Security Access Service

27服务的初衷就是防止无权限人员进行非法数据操作,用来确保车辆ECU的安全,如果任何持有诊断设备的人都可以通过诊断指令对车辆ECU进行操作,将存在较大的安全隐患。为了验证产线、售后的操作人员是否有权限操作,在对车辆ECU进行诊断检查时,需要验证其提供的密钥是否有效,而产生有效密钥的前提需要ECU反馈给诊断设备一个随机的种子Seed,如果Seed不具有随机性,不法分子将通过大量的重试来破解密钥,只有Seed具有随机性,才能确保每次产生的Key不同,因此诊断设备每次应发送不同的密钥来进行解锁。


27服务-安全访问状态转换相关推荐

  1. nginx 根据目录指定root_部署Nginx网站服务实现访问状态统计以及访问控制功能

    Nginx专为性能优化而开发,最知名的优点是它的稳定性和低系统资源消耗,以及对HTTP并发连接的高处理能力,单个物理服务器可支持30000-50000个并发请求. Nginx的安装文件可以从官方网站h ...

  2. 27服务-SecurityAccess

    诊断协议那些事儿 诊断协议那些事儿专栏系列文章,本文介绍诊断和通讯管理功能单元下的27服务SecurityAccess,它是一个十分重要的诊断服务,充当诊断安全卫士,为其他众多服务设置权限保护. 关联 ...

  3. 安全访问(ISO14229系列之27服务)

    安全访问(ISO14229系列之27服务) 1.27服务概述 2.请求种子 3.发送密钥 1.27服务概述 27服务通过采用种子与密钥的方式为ECU提供了一种保护机制:通过sub-function划分 ...

  4. Web服务器群集--Nginx网站服务(运行控制,访问状态统计,基于授权和客户端的访问控制,基于域名,端口,IP的虚拟web主机访问)

    文章目录 前言 一:Nginx服务基础 1.1:Nginx概述 1.2:Nginx编译安装(过程) 1.3:运行控制(实验过程) 1.4:配置文件nginx.conf 1.5:Nginx的访问状态统计 ...

  5. Nginx网站服务配置(Nginx服务基础,访问状态统计,访问控制,虚拟主机)

    编译安装Nginx服务 关闭防火墙,将安装 ngnix 所需的软件包上传到 /opt 目录下 安装依赖包 编译安装Nginx 创建运行用户.组 检查.启动.重载配.停止Nginx 增加Nginx系统服 ...

  6. Nginx服务基础:配置文件、访问状态统计、虚拟主机

    提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录 前言 一.编译安装Nginx服务 1.关闭防火墙,配置域名 2.安装nginx软件包及依赖包 3.编译安装Nginx 4.检 ...

  7. UDS之浅谈27服务

    一.服务概述 SecurityAccess(安全访问),Service 27提供一种访问数据或者诊断服务的方法,只有通过Seed-key解锁环节才可以执行特定服务和功能. 该服务提供了一种保护机制,该 ...

  8. java线程主要状态及转换_Java线程状态转换及控制

    线程的状态(系统层面) 一个线程被创建后就进入了线程的生命周期.在线程的生命周期中,共包括新建(New).就绪(Runnable).运行(Running).阻塞(Blocked)和死亡(Dead)这五 ...

  9. java线程切换 notify_浅谈 Java线程状态转换及控制

    作者:城北有个混子 出自:博客园 1.线程的状态(系统层面) 一个线程被创建后就进入了线程的生命周期.在线程的生命周期中,共包括新建(New).就绪(Runnable).运行(Running).阻塞( ...

  10. NR移动性和状态转换

    基本说明 1.在NR中通过切换,在RRC释放时的重定向机制以及通过使用频率间和RAT间绝对优先级和频率间Qoffset参数来实现负载平衡. 2.UE针对连接模式移动性执行的测量被分类为至少三种测量类型 ...

最新文章

  1. python3+ 解决写入中文乱码的问题
  2. windows nginx c++读取请求数据_震撼!全网第一张源码分析全景图揭秘Nginx
  3. Docker 单机网络
  4. chromium net android移植
  5. linux创建sudo用户_Linux终极指南-创建Sudo用户
  6. VS2010 C++编译报错LINK : fatal error LNK1123: 转换到 COFF 期间失败: 文件无效或损坏
  7. java mvel_MVEL实现java直接根据公式计算结果
  8. Springboot遇到的问题
  9. 【软件工程】用户在软件项目中承担的工作
  10. c 连接mysql数据库查询_C语言实现访问及查询MySQL数据库的方法
  11. 移动时代软件测试团队该往哪里去?
  12. [Music]乡村摇滚:Any man of mine
  13. USGS 官方批量下载软件bda 安装问题
  14. 今日小程序推荐:毒舌电影
  15. io输出pwm且占空比和频率同时可调驱动实现
  16. 机器学习实战笔记(一)机器学习基础
  17. Mac绘图软件:Paint X
  18. 分库分表实战(8):激流勇进 — 千万级数据优化之加缓存
  19. mvc4文件上传由于文件太大而无法正常获取文件
  20. ​PDF转Excel转换器推荐

热门文章

  1. 微信群-街边二维码别乱扫-这些传销陷阱要当心骗局
  2. Kubernetes
  3. 使用MATLAB计算个人所得税
  4. FPGA 等效门数的计算方法
  5. bzoj-4816,P3704 [SDOI2017]数字表格
  6. 【古曲】流水-古琴曲
  7. 操蛋 京东 配电脑 自助装机 严重问题
  8. 国内最新Unity3D视频教程合辑
  9. 华为三层交换机配置方法实例
  10. 招聘季!送你21套经典面试题!助你一臂之力!